Hazzaa applauds Christina Koch for breaking space record

ARN News

The first Emirati astronaut applauded Christina Koch for breaking a record in space.

Hazzaa Al Mansoori told ARN News that Christina, who set the record for the longest single spaceflight in history by a woman, offered him plenty advice throughout his training before his space mission.

The NASA astronaut also gave him a checklist that he used to pass his training.
